Frequently Asked Questions about 3 Bedroom the 77389 ZIP Code Apartments

What is the Cheapest apartment in 77389 with 3 Bedroom?

Currently the most affordable 3 Bedroom in 77389 is at Commons at Whitemarsh listed at $1,695.

How much is the average rent for a 3 Bedroom 77389 Apartment?

The average rent for a 3 Bedroom Apartment in 77389 is $2,880.

What is the largest available 3 Bedroom 77389 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in 77389 is a 1,540 square feet unit starting from $2,755 at HoneyGo Run Apartments.

What is the average size for 77389 3 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
